The routes of the Way of St James:
There are basically three Ways of St James that pass through the Tyrol, ultimately heading westward. Of course, the pilgrims did not always follow these routes. Nowadays, many modern pilgrims also turn down a by-road or take detours of varying lengths. Signposted as the Ways of St James are those paths where buildings, patronal cults, documents, etc. indicate a lively flow of pilgrims over the centuries. Over time, the routes have had to adapt to political (e.g. war) and geographical events (floods, rockfalls etc.).
In the PillerseeTal the way pass through Waidring, St. Ulrich, St. Jakob and Fieberbrunn. Take a walk on the spiritual paths and experience the traditon of the pilgrims. The church of pilgimage St. Adolari, the Way of the Cross at the Pillersee or the church in St. Jakob are just some of the characteristics of the Way of St James in our region.
Cyclists:
The Ways of St James in the PillerseeTal are fully passable by bicycle and it is possible at all times to use the cycleways or alternative tracks.

The meditation way in St. Jakob i. H.
The MUSSEL
The mussel is the symbol of the pilgrims and was used as a spoon or drinking vessel. Many mussels rescue a treasure in themselves, a pearl. Nevertheless, a pearl arises, when the animal has surrounded a foreign body successfully. In every biography there are difficulties which a person has to master and endure. In retrospect just these difficult situations are especially valuable in our life time.Is there also a treasure in me? (talents, trust, imagination, love, vitality,...)
The STICK
The stick gives prop and hold, shows the way, can serve in the defence and helps over obstacles.Where do I find hold and support in my life? (faith, family, friends,...)
To whom should I be a strong stick?
